    Too_MereToo_Mere Chicago, IL, USABeta Tester, Mentor Posts: 993

    I think my new battery took around 12+ hours to fully charge. Just keep it plugged as long as possible and it should get there eventually.
    After the first time it should charge more quickly.

    If it never goes green I’d consider replacing the battery and/or filling out this troubleshooting form:
